What if the safest heart is the most damaged one?
There's a way to make sure nobody ever breaks your heart. Don't love anyone. Don't even love a pet. Give your heart to no one. Wrap it up carefully in hobbies and small comforts. Lock it away.
To love at all is to be vulnerable.— Love anything and your heart will be wrung and possibly broken. If you want to make sure of keeping it intact you must give it to no one, not even an animal." - C.S. Lewis, *The Four Loves*
